What Is the Cost of Living Near Carson City?

Understanding the cost of living near Carson City is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Range Magazine.
Carson City's Cost of Living Index is approximately 97.3 (2.7% less expensive than US average; 4.7% less than NV average). State capital, more affordable than Reno/Vegas. JAC b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Range Magazine,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,000 - $1,500+ A significant portion of Range Magazine sal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$240 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$30 (JAC mon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$400 - $580 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$630+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$370 - $680+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,270 - $3,630+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
